I’m a huge, huge karaoke fan. Not the kind of karaoke where somebody rents a room with five friends and they all scream Bon Jovi together into a single mic; I mean the kind where people freaking bring it. But the problem is that you usually encounter the same songs everywhere you go. I think I’ve sung “Young Americans” so many times I’m running out of cities to dazzle.

So, the news that Austin’s Karaoke Underground (people love them on Yelp) is bringing hundreds of hard-to-find songs to Rickshaw Stop on Sunday, April 12 is most welcome. Check the list out, because it’s pretty punk-heavy, with more deep cuts than radio hits. If you knew there was only one Blondie song, would your first guess be “X-Offender?”

You know this is going to be badass, since nothing kills a party like a bunch of weepy ballads. And the songs are short, so everybody gets a turn. Plus, we’ve all been in the position of, “Oh crap, I forgot this song had a bridge and I can’t remember how it goes,” but nothing is worse than realizing there’s a mellow 16-bar instrumental section and you’ve got to jiggle that heiny to keep from looking like a total dork up there.

Fugazi, Pixies, Sleater-Kinney, X, Nick Cave — it’s all coming. I don’t think many karaoke nights have Bikini Kill, let alone 11 Bikini Kill songs. And as Mission Mission noticed, the ultimate hipster catnip happens to be represented. I’m not going to troll Neutral Milk Hotel’s ten billion fans by saying “Song Against Sex” is better than “In the Aeroplane Over the Sea,” because you can do both! Lastly, I have never, ever found “What Do I Get?” by the Buzzcocks on a karaoke list before.

It is my white whale. I will sing that song. And I will set the night on fire.
